Joyce Blythe and Melvin Faris will host a night of storytelling on Saturday, June 26, at 5 p.m. at the Museum of the Waxhaws on the outdoor stage. Chairs will be available and you can bring you own too. Fun for all ages! Come early and bring a picnic!
Melvin is a Waxhaw native and Joyce moved to Waxhaw with her family when she just was six years old in the 1940s. Joyce and Melvin lead the historic Waxhaw walks in the Spring and Fall each year. Hear stories they don't have time to tell on the historic walks along with other stories of the old days of Waxhaw.
